69/*
70 * Acksend implements reliable datagram transmission by using sequence
71 * numbers and retransmission when necessary.
72 * If `name' is ANYADDR, this routine implements reliable broadcast.
73 *
74 * Because this function calls readmsg(), none of its args may be in
75 *	a message provided by readmsg().
76 */
77struct tsp *
78acksend(message, addr, name, ack, net, bad)
79	struct tsp *message;			/* this message */
80	struct sockaddr_in *addr;		/* to here */
81	char *name;
82	int ack;				/* look for this ack */
83	struct netinfo *net;			/* receive from this network */
84	int bad;				/* 1=losing patience */
85{
86	struct timeval twait;
87	int count;
88	long msec;
89
90	message->tsp_vers = TSPVERSION;
91	message->tsp_seq = sequence;
92	if (trace) {
93		fprintf(fd, "acksend: to %s: ",
94			(name == ANYADDR ? "broadcast" : name));
95		print(message, addr);
96	}
97	bytenetorder(message);
98
99	msec = 200;
100	count = bad ? 1 : 5;	/* 5 packets in 6.4 seconds */
101	answer = 0;
102	do {
103		if (!answer) {
104			/* do not go crazy transmitting just because the
105			 * other guy cannot keep our sequence numbers
106			 * straight.
107			 */
108			if (sendto(sock, (char *)message, sizeof(struct tsp),
109				   0, (struct sockaddr*)addr,
110				   sizeof(struct sockaddr)) < 0) {
111				trace_sendto_err(addr->sin_addr);
112				break;
113			}
114		}
115
116		mstotvround(&twait, msec);
117		answer  = readmsg(ack, name, &twait, net);
118		if (answer != 0) {
119			if (answer->tsp_seq != sequence) {
120				if (trace)
121					fprintf(fd,"acksend: seq # %u!=%u\n",
122						answer->tsp_seq, sequence);
123				continue;
124			}
125			break;
126		}
127
128		msec *= 2;
129	} while (--count > 0);
130	sequence++;
131
132	return(answer);
133}
